    Tj A.

    The burger was the fastest burger I had ever received. It was also delicious kind of like a cheaper version of 5 guys. The service was easy and there's only a few options so deciding really isn't a factor. I want to try the breakfast and I will. The place kind of just is a fast food type style sit down quick vibe your in and your out.

    Hammed A.

    Typical burger shop. It reminds me of a cousin of Burger King in how the burger taste and smell charbroiled. Everything tasted fresh and the burgers were made to order. I ordered a Lotta Burger with bacon and fries with a strawberry shake. The strawberry shake tasted too artificial. Certainly didn't taste like it was prepared with real strawberries. Overall an OK experience and definitely a burger place to try if you desire a fresh, traditional burger.

    Jim B.

    Absolutely the worst Lotaburger meal ever. I was looking forward to a burger all day and decided to grab one on the way home from work. I called my order in and was pretty happy with the automated ordering system. I got to the restaurant and was happy it wasn't too busy. It took about 5 minutes before my order was ready and I was in and out really quickly. The staff was polite. The problem? The smallest portion of greasy seasoned fries I've ever seen. They cost $2.50! The burger? Tasted like it had been sitting on the grill for hours. Blakes is an institution in NM. My friends that have moved away always want to stop in, until recently. The service has always been expectedly slow, but now the food is hit and miss; more and more frequently a miss. Too bad.
